When configuring MST instances, what is the first step one should take?

When configuring Multiple Spanning Tree (MST) instances, entering the configuration terminal is indeed the first step one should take. This command mode serves as the starting point for making any configuration changes on a Cisco device.

Once you are in the configuration terminal mode, you have the ability to enter various configuration commands specific to MST. This includes specifying the MST region name, mapping VLANs to instances, and enabling MST on the appropriate interfaces, among other tasks necessary for the configuration process. It essentially provides the necessary context and environment for all subsequent MST configuration commands to be applied effectively.

Beginning configuration directly in the terminal is crucial, as no changes can be made outside of this mode. It ensures that the device is ready to accept commands and that any adjustments will be applied properly to the device's running configuration.
